Subject: [PATCH v7 1/2] drm/xe/shrinker: Return the freed page count through a parameter
Date: Wed, 9 Sep 2026 16:21:01 +0000 [thread overview]
Message-ID: <20260909162102.1097006-2-shuicheng.lin@intel.com> (raw)
In-Reply-To: <20260909162102.1097006-1-shuicheng.lin@intel.com>
__xe_shrinker_walk() and xe_shrinker_walk() return either the number of
pages freed or a negative error, so the two cannot be reported at once.
On error the pages already freed are dropped, and since xe_shrinker_scan()
only accumulates non-negative returns while *scanned is updated by
pointer, the shrinker tells mm that it scanned without freeing.
Accumulate the count into a caller-provided counter and return only the
status, so an error no longer discards what the walk had freed.

---
drivers/gpu/drm/xe/xe_shrinker.c | 62 ++++++++++++++------------------
1 file changed, 26 insertions(+), 36 deletions(-)
diff --git a/drivers/gpu/drm/xe/xe_shrinker.c b/drivers/gpu/drm/xe/xe_shrinker.c
index 83374cd57660..89445cd20238 100644
--- a/drivers/gpu/drm/xe/xe_shrinker.c
+++ b/drivers/gpu/drm/xe/xe_shrinker.c
@@ -54,13 +54,14 @@ xe_shrinker_mod_pages(struct xe_shrinker *shrinker, long shrinkable, long purgea
write_unlock(&shrinker->lock);
}
-static s64 __xe_shrinker_walk(struct xe_device *xe,
+static int __xe_shrinker_walk(struct xe_device *xe,
struct ttm_operation_ctx *ctx,
const struct xe_bo_shrink_flags flags,
- unsigned long to_scan, unsigned long *scanned)
+ unsigned long to_scan, unsigned long *scanned,
+ unsigned long *freed)
{
unsigned int mem_type;
- s64 freed = 0, lret;
+ s64 lret;
for (mem_type = XE_PL_SYSTEM; mem_type <= XE_PL_TT; ++mem_type) {
struct ttm_resource_manager *man = ttm_manager_type(&xe->ttm, mem_type);
@@ -82,7 +83,7 @@ static s64 __xe_shrinker_walk(struct xe_device *xe,
if (lret < 0)
return lret;
- freed += lret;
+ *freed += lret;
if (*scanned >= to_scan)
break;
}
@@ -90,7 +91,7 @@ static s64 __xe_shrinker_walk(struct xe_device *xe,
xe_assert(xe, !IS_ERR(ttm_bo));
}
- return freed;
+ return 0;
}
/*
@@ -99,40 +100,35 @@ static s64 __xe_shrinker_walk(struct xe_device *xe,
* add writeback. This avoids stalls and explicit writebacks with light or
* moderate memory pressure.
*/
-static s64 xe_shrinker_walk(struct xe_device *xe,
+static int xe_shrinker_walk(struct xe_device *xe,
struct ttm_operation_ctx *ctx,
const struct xe_bo_shrink_flags flags,
- unsigned long to_scan, unsigned long *scanned)
+ unsigned long to_scan, unsigned long *scanned,
+ unsigned long *freed)
{
bool no_wait_gpu = true;
struct xe_bo_shrink_flags save_flags = flags;
- s64 lret, freed;
+ int ret;
swap(no_wait_gpu, ctx->no_wait_gpu);
save_flags.writeback = false;
- lret = __xe_shrinker_walk(xe, ctx, save_flags, to_scan, scanned);
+ ret = __xe_shrinker_walk(xe, ctx, save_flags, to_scan, scanned, freed);
swap(no_wait_gpu, ctx->no_wait_gpu);
- if (lret < 0 || *scanned >= to_scan)
- return lret;
+ if (ret || *scanned >= to_scan)
+ return ret;
- freed = lret;
if (!ctx->no_wait_gpu) {
- lret = __xe_shrinker_walk(xe, ctx, save_flags, to_scan, scanned);
- if (lret < 0)
- return lret;
- freed += lret;
- if (*scanned >= to_scan)
- return freed;
+ ret = __xe_shrinker_walk(xe, ctx, save_flags, to_scan, scanned,
+ freed);
+ if (ret || *scanned >= to_scan)
+ return ret;
}
- if (flags.writeback) {
- lret = __xe_shrinker_walk(xe, ctx, flags, to_scan, scanned);
- if (lret < 0)
- return lret;
- freed += lret;
- }
+ if (flags.writeback)
+ ret = __xe_shrinker_walk(xe, ctx, flags, to_scan, scanned,
+ freed);
- return freed;
+ return ret;
}
static unsigned long
@@ -214,7 +210,6 @@ static unsigned long xe_shrinker_scan(struct shrinker *shrink, struct shrink_con
bool runtime_pm;
bool purgeable;
bool can_backup = !!(sc->gfp_mask & __GFP_FS);
- s64 lret;
nr_to_scan = sc->nr_to_scan;
@@ -225,12 +220,9 @@ static unsigned long xe_shrinker_scan(struct shrinker *shrink, struct shrink_con
/* Might need runtime PM. Try to wake early if it looks like it. */
runtime_pm = xe_shrinker_runtime_pm_get(shrinker, false, nr_to_scan, can_backup);
- if (purgeable && nr_scanned < nr_to_scan) {
- lret = xe_shrinker_walk(shrinker->xe, &ctx, shrink_flags,
- nr_to_scan, &nr_scanned);
- if (lret >= 0)
- freed += lret;
- }
+ if (purgeable && nr_scanned < nr_to_scan)
+ xe_shrinker_walk(shrinker->xe, &ctx, shrink_flags,
+ nr_to_scan, &nr_scanned, &freed);
sc->nr_scanned = nr_scanned;
if (nr_scanned >= nr_to_scan || !can_backup)
@@ -242,10 +234,8 @@ static unsigned long xe_shrinker_scan(struct shrinker *shrink, struct shrink_con
shrink_flags.purge = false;
- lret = xe_shrinker_walk(shrinker->xe, &ctx, shrink_flags,
- nr_to_scan, &nr_scanned);
- if (lret >= 0)
- freed += lret;
+ xe_shrinker_walk(shrinker->xe, &ctx, shrink_flags,
+ nr_to_scan, &nr_scanned, &freed);
sc->nr_scanned = nr_scanned;
out:
